Ja’mieizng in a bid to poke fun at woke culture, following concerns raised by Netflix over depictions of race in Lilley’s shows.Four series were removed from the streaming platform last year, including We Can Be Heroes in which the character of Ja’mie King was first introduced.Summer Heights High, Angry Boys and Jonah from Tonga were also pulled from Netflix over use of blackface and criticism of his depiction of non-white characters.
The first episode of Ja’miezing has been released today (April 7), and sees Lilley in character as Ja’mie saying she is now at university and has made the podcast as an assignment as part of her public relations degree.“So this podcast is an assignment for uni and I really need you to subscribe to it so I pass.
